A book publisher is interested in learning more about reading habits, and is planning a survey drawn from a list of households who use libraries frequently to check out books. Which of the following statements best describes the sample?

A) The sample will include all people who read a lot.
B) The sample will include only one segment of frequent readers.
C) The sample will include the households which read the most.
D) The sample will represent all types of prospective readers.

Final answer:

The correct answer is B) The sample will include only one segment of frequent readers, as the book publisher's survey specifically targets library users, which is just one sector of the reading population.

Step-by-step explanation:

The question you're asking pertains to sampling methods used in statistics, which is a branch of mathematics. When a book publisher is planning a survey to learn more about reading habits based on a list of households who frequently use libraries to check out books, the sample described would be best represented by the option B) The sample will include only one segment of frequent readers. This is because the survey is targeting a specific group - those who use libraries often - rather than all readers or readers who read the most. Such a sample might not be representative of all reading habits since it doesn't include readers who buy books, borrow from friends, or consume digital content exclusively.
